Things to avoid being scammed is;
Always pay cash only for any new supplier, no exceptions. All Aussie farmers will accept cash payment.
Do research about the farmer/ page, consult with friends. If there are a lot of comments and the page just pm people, this is a warning sign. Go through the page thoroughly, see if there are reviews, comments. Don't be fooled by the number of likes/ followers as they have thousands of fake profiles to like these scam pages. They are getting smart in what to say in a post, not saying the wrong hay (that doesn't grow in Oz) and their metric system is different to ours. If the page doesn't have an address or even a suburb listed (Matthey Farm has Melbourne on FB page). Most posts will not advertise the location, price and description of the hay. Is the page listed as agricultural or farm? Also another giveaway is the price of the hay. If it's too cheap, it's too good to be true.
Do a search on the name of the page. You may find numerous ones the exact same, just sitting their ready to be used when their main scam page has been blocked from FB.
Let the business/ farmer know if a third party is trying to sell hay on their behalf, have that conversation. They may not be aware of the scam page using their name and address.
Take screenshots of the page/ Conversations, then report the page and if you like, add angry faces to all their posts before they block you. I added the angry faces, but when l started to comment in their posts, l was blocked.
Let as many people as you can be aware about the name of the scam page.
Always trust your instinct.
If you see or get scammed, do screenshots, report to;
- Facebook and hopefully they will remove it sooner than later.
- ScamWatch https://www.scamwatch.gov.au/report-a-scam
- Consumer Affairs VIC https://www.consumer.vic.gov.au/.../report.../report-a-scam
- Send a message to the genuine business, they may be unaware
And if you lose money
- Police 131 444
- Your Bank

The problem with rain is that it can decrease the nutritional value of the hay and is very hard to cure. l had to make the decision to mow as there are heaps of customers in need of hay. So, it's a chance l had to take. Being a farmer certainly has its challenges. Just hope l can make some more horse quality hay. Yesterday l conditioned (without the mower) again (the mower conditions it is when the hay is being mowed which helps with the curing process, speeds it up) a small lucerne patch to see if it would help cure the hay faster, will see what happens. Being a farm, there are often snakes around, mostly in the Spring and Summer time.
If you do see one, stay still first to decide on your options for safety.
Are you able to get into your car or walk outside the shed in the open area away from the snake?
Most snakes are generally as scared of you, then you are of them.
Tiger snakes are a different story.
They can be aggressive if they feel threatened.
There is a basic First Aid kit near the mailbox if required. Please only use what you need and let me know so l can top it up so there is plenty of items supplied for others.
Make some noise and they will slither away.
If you need to, make arrangements for another day/ time for pick up?
Please let me know when you are in a safe environment that you seen a snake, just so Farmer Gene can be mindful when distributing orders out in the shed and alert customers.
There's not much you can do when you see a snake other than keeping your distance. They live here too, and we all try to get along 👀😳
